Detached Office Block and Logistics Unit on approximately 5.25 acres let to Coca Cola HBC. Originally completed in 2010 as phase 1 of Huntstown Business Park these buildings are finished to a high specification. The two storey office building extends to approximately 3,128.7 sq. m. (33,677 sq. ft.) Gross Internal Area with the benefit of 114 surface car parking spaces. Specification includes an 8 person passenger lift, carpeted raised access floors, suspended ceilings incorporating Cat 2 lighting and a full air conditioning system. The warehouse is a modern logistics unit with 10 metre eaves and two storey ancillary offices in part. The property is approximately 7,298.1 sq. m. (78,557 sq. ft.) Gross External Area inclusive of approximately 751.7 sq. m. (8,091 sq. ft.) of offices. There are ten roller shutter doors to the front and side of the building and a large hard standing / loading yard to the east of the property. The building is of steel portal frame construction with a double skinned metal deck roof incorporating translucent panels. The industrial unit has the benefit of 90 car parking spaces.

Huntstown Business Park is on the western side of the newly upgraded Cappagh Road which connects the Ballycoolin and Ratoath Roads. The property is approximately 16 km northwest of Dublin City Centre and is within 5 km of the M50/N2 and M50/N3 motorway junctions which provide rapid motorway access to all of the main routes from Dublin, including Dublin Airport and the Dublin Port Tunnel. The Ballycoolin area has witnessed an enormous wave of commercial activity over past 15 years and is now firmly established as Dublin’s second largest industrial hub. Occupiers in the locality include GLS Logistics, Musgrave, Irish Express Cargo, Wincanton and Bristol-Myers Squibb.
